Abstract
Electrostatographic toner materials containing a cyan pigment which is a metal coordination complex of a substituted 6-heterocycloazo-3-pyridinol compound are disclosed. These pigments are formulated with fusible polymeric binders to provide a toner which exhibits excellent triboelectric properties and improved cyan color and hue when utilized in the electrostatographic process to produce colored electrophotographic images.
